Signs of an Ant Infestation

Visible Ant Trails

One of the most obvious signs of an ant infestation is seeing ants marching in a line. Ants communicate through pheromones, which they leave behind as they travel. If you notice a steady stream of ants moving between a food source and their nest, it’s a clear indication that you have an infestation.

Ant Nests

Finding an ant nest inside or around your home is another strong sign of an infestation. Ant nests can be found in various places, including:

  • Behind walls
  • Under floors
  • In potted plants
  • In the garden

Look for piles of dirt or small mounds, as these can indicate the presence of an ant nest.

Wood Damage

Certain types of ants, such as carpenter ants, can cause significant damage to wood structures. If you notice wood shavings (frass) near wooden objects or hear rustling sounds within walls, it might be a sign of carpenter ants. Unlike termites, carpenter ants do not eat wood; they simply tunnel through it to create their nests.

Effective Ant Control Methods

Keep Your Home Clean

A clean home is less attractive to ants. Make sure to:

  • Wipe down surfaces
  • Store food in airtight containers
  • Take out the trash regularly

By keeping your home free of food crumbs and spills, you reduce the chances of attracting ants.

Seal Entry Points

Ants can enter your home through tiny cracks and gaps. Inspect your home for potential entry points and seal them with caulk or weather stripping. Pay special attention to:

  • Windows
  • Doors
  • Utility lines

Use Ant Baits

Ant baits can be an effective way to control an ant infestation. Place bait stations in areas where you’ve seen ant activity. The ants will carry the bait back to their nest, effectively poisoning the entire colony over time.
